Job Summary:
Our Baltimore, Maryland facility is looking for a meticulous Inventory Control Specialist to join our logistics team. This role is fundamental to ensuring the accuracy and integrity of our warehouse inventory, directly impacting our operational efficiency and customer satisfaction. You will be responsible for monitoring stock levels, conducting cycle counts, reconciling discrepancies, and maintaining precise inventory records using our Warehouse Management System (WMS). The ideal candidate possesses strong analytical skills, exceptional attention to detail, and a solid understanding of logistics principles. You will work collaboratively with various departments to resolve inventory issues and optimize stock flow. Responsibilities:
  • Perform regular cycle counts and physical inventories to ensure stock accuracy.
  • Investigate and resolve discrepancies between physical counts and system records.
  • Maintain accurate inventory data within the WMS.
  • Monitor inventory levels and report on stock status, identifying potential shortages or overages.
  • Implement and refine inventory control procedures to minimize errors and loss.
  • Assist in the investigation of inventory variances and recommend corrective actions.
  • Collaborate with warehouse and logistics teams to ensure efficient stock rotation and put-away.
  • Ensure proper handling and storage of all inventory items to prevent damage.
  • Adhere to all safety guidelines, including the mandatory use of PPE, and promote a safe working culture.
  • Perform occasional lifting of inventory items for verification purposes.
